GNU bug report logs - #11572
24.1.50; Emacs executable shadowed by an alias

Previous Next

Package: emacs;

Reported by: sindikat <sindikat <at> riseup.net>

Date: Mon, 28 May 2012 07:32:02 UTC

Severity: wishlist

Tags: moreinfo, wontfix

Found in version 24.1.50

Done: Glenn Morris <rgm <at> gnu.org>

Bug is archived. No further changes may be made.

Full log


Message #8 received at 11572 <at> debbugs.gnu.org (full text, mbox):

From: Juanma Barranquero <lekktu <at> gmail.com>
To: sindikat <sindikat <at> riseup.net>
Cc: 11572 <at> debbugs.gnu.org
Subject: Re: bug#11572: 24.1.50; Emacs executable shadowed by an alias
Date: Mon, 28 May 2012 09:37:05 +0200
On Mon, May 28, 2012 at 9:28 AM, sindikat <sindikat <at> riseup.net> wrote:

> You would think Emacs finds there is no daemon and runs Emacs daemon
> and then Emacsclient, but because internally it calls
> 'emacs' command, it enters an infinite recursion calling emacs alias,
> which calls emacsclient, which calls emacs alias etc.

Isn't that a case of "if it hurts doing that, don't do that"?

> To correct the behavior, emacsclient should internally use 'which' or
> some other way to not call the alias, i think.

What if the user wants to really use an alias (just not "emacs", another one)?

    Juanma




This bug report was last modified 12 years and 352 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.